A Medieval copper alloy single looped buckle of Meols type 12, dating to c. AD 1250-1350. The frame comprises of a single oval loop with a narrowed and offset bar and an expanded exterior edge, with a constricting to hold a separate copper alloy sheet roller (now lost).
Dimension: It is 20.83mm in length, 22.14mm in width and weighs 3.82g.
cf. Griffiths, Philpott & Egan (2007: 90) nos. 554-558.
